Context: Ardenfell line margins slipped three points over two quarters. Drivers: input steel costs, aggressive discounting at the Westmoor branch, and a stale price book. Proposal: uplift list prices four percent, tighten discount authority to regional level, sunset the two lowest-margin SKUs. Risk: volume loss at Halverton accounts, estimated under two percent. Decision requested at Thursday's review. Modelling assumptions are in the appendix pack. The commercial reasoning leadership wants kept close is noted directly below.

board note of tajop-yajof: The finance team signed off on a budget of $77.6 million for Project Pramir.

TICKET-2093: Vault sealed during log-sampling rollout for Chatterline. While we reduced sampling on the Chatterline ingestion service from 100% to 5%, the audit sink briefly lost the unseal heartbeat, and the Pellwood vault locked itself as designed. Before approving the release, please verify the sampling config, confirm audit continuity, and perform a manual unseal. The recovery passphrase you will need appears immediately below this line.

recovery phrase for fahof-fawip: casael-fenael-wenix

## Escalation

If your plugin still triggers N+1 queries against the Ferngate GraphQL API after adopting the batched loader shim, don't just retry harder — the rate limiter will notice. First, capture a query trace and check it against the dataloader checklist in the plugin docs. Stuck after that? Escalate to the API platform crew and include your trace.

alerts address for kaduf-kahap: lamael@urlaqio.local

### Audit Item 14 — Address Autocomplete Widget

Verify that the Quillpost autocomplete widget debounces lookups at 250ms, falls back to manual entry when the suggestion service is unreachable, and never caches suggestions across sessions. Check the degraded-mode banner renders on timeout. If any check fails, page the owner listed directly below this item.

approver of bawig-bahop = Norir Istion Jordor Belael